Java和TensorFlow重新训练模型有问题

时间:2017-05-03 17:24:10

标签: java tensorflow

我是DeepLearining的新手,我尝试制作朋友Java和TensorFlow Inception模型

我用retrain.py脚本重新训练了模型,所以这创建了.pb文件和.txt,带有我的图形的序列化模型和标签。所以,现在我尝试连接Java和新的再训练模型。

因此,我使用新节点DecodeJpeg更改了原始LabelImage.java,它们之间的区别在LabelImageOriginal.java和LabelImage.java中看到。

所以现在我犯了一个错误:

  

float类型的输出0与声明的输出类型字符串不匹配   node recv_DecodeJpeg / contents_0 = Recvclient_terminated = true,
  recv_device =" /作业:本地主机/复制:0 /任务:0 / CPU:0&#34 ;,
  send_device =" /作业:本地主机/复制:0 /任务:0 / CPU:0&#34 ;,
  send_device_incarnation = 6706969514627308055,
  tensor_name =" DecodeJpeg / contents:0",tensor_type = DT_STRING,
  _device =" /作业:本地主机/复制:0 /任务:0 / CPU:0"

我能做些什么我不知道...

https://github.com/nbarskov/LabelImage - GIT

0 个答案:

没有答案